THE OBJECTS OF THE CIO ARE:1. F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T THE RELIEF OF SICKNESS AND PRESERVATION OF GOOD HEALTH AMONGST PEOPLE RESIDING IN THE EAST MIDLANDS, BY THE PROVISION OF AUTOMATED EXTERNAL DEFIBRILLATORS (AEDS), AND BY THE PROVISION OF TRAINING ON FIRST AID AND LIFE-SAVING SKILLS INCLUDING THE SAFE AND EFFECTIVE USE OF AEDS AND CPR.2. TO ADVANCE THE EDUCATION OF THE PUBLIC IN THE SUBJECT OF HEART HEALTH ISSUES.
